One of the key principles of Christian investing is the idea of stewardship. Christians believe that everything they have – including their money – ultimately belongs to God. As such, they are called to use their resources in a way that reflects this understanding. This means being wise and responsible with their financial decisions, and ensuring that their investments are in line with their faith and values.

For many Christians, this means avoiding investments in companies that are involved in industries such as gambling, pornography, or abortion. Instead, they seek out opportunities to invest in companies that promote positive values such as social responsibility, environmental stewardship, and fair labor practices. By doing so, they can ensure that their money is being used in a way that is consistent with their beliefs.

One example of Christian investing in action is the rise of socially responsible investing (SRI). SRI is a type of investing that takes into account not only financial returns, but also the social and environmental impact of investments. Many Christians are drawn to SRI because it allows them to support companies that are making a positive difference in the world, while also earning a return on their investment.

Another way that Christians can align their faith with their finances is through impact investing. Impact investing involves making investments with the intention of generating a measurable, positive social or environmental impact, as well as a financial return. This can take many different forms, from investing in microfinance institutions that provide loans to small businesses in developing countries, to supporting clean energy projects that reduce carbon emissions.
